I stopped drinking almost 19 years ago.

I found that I could tolerate less and less alcohol, and the hangovers were getting worse and worse. A pint of beer for example on a Saturday night would see me in bed until 4pm on Sunday. Clearly it wasn’t doing me any good, so I stopped “cold turkey” style.

My overall health improved and for the first few years there were times - especially in the summer - when I did miss being able to have a beer, or at celebrations where the bubbly was flowing but now I don’t miss it at all.

The recent (last 3-5 years) has seen a massive increase in the choice and availability of non alcoholic beers (I refuse point blank to drink chemical laden pop or sugar laden pseudo fruit juices) - which has definitely improved things. There are even some palatable AF wines around too. Round these parts Morrisons seem to have the widest selection of AF beers and wines.

I’m particularly enjoying Adnams Ghost Ship or Speckled Hen AF.

I threw Budweiser zero down the sink, not to my taste!

Technically there are actually few true 100% AF drinks around, but for all intents and purposes I consider less than 0.5% to be AF for me. I can get away with drinking maybe 3 bottles of less than 0.5% beer without any problem..
